Stability values of titanium dioxide-blasted dental implants in edentulous maxillas: a 3-year pilot study
Journal of Oral Rehabilitation, 11/09/09
Veltri M et al. – It was not possible to establish a cut–off ISQ for implants that, after abutment connection, would maintain their stability over a 3–year period. Nevertheless, it might be concluded that following the first year of loading the range of 53–76 ISQ describes the stability of osseointegrated Astra Tech TiO2 blasted implants.
